Oscar peterson is amazing and especially when he's an accompaniment such as both Ella and Louis albums, Louis Armstrong Meets Oscar Peterson, and Steppin' Out: Astaire Sings to name a few. The former have Buddy Rich on the drums and are simply perfect.
